How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Cypress Creek?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Cypress Creek 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,299 | $791 | $1,769 |
Cypress Creek 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,738 | $987 | $2,246 |
Cypress Creek 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,391 | $1,639 | $2,970 |
Cypress Creek 4 Bedroom Apartments | $3,050 | $3,050 | $3,050 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Cypress Creek Apartments with Hardwood Floors
How much is the average rent for Cypress Creek Apartments with Hardwood Floors?
The average rent for a Apartment in Cypress Creek with Hardwood Floors is $1,544.
What is the largest Cypress Creek Apartment for rent with Hardwood Floors?
Today's Apartment with Hardwood Floors and the most square footage in Cypress Creek is a 1,398 square feet unit starting from $1,029 at The Oaks at Northpointe.
What is the average size for Cypress Creek Apartments for rent with Hardwood Floors?
The average size for a rental with Hardwood Floors in Cypress Creek is currently at 835 sq ft.
